diff options
author | Scott Williams <scwilliams@nvidia.com> | 2010-07-15 09:55:49 -0700 |
---|---|---|
committer | Gary King <gking@nvidia.com> | 2010-07-16 16:32:33 -0700 |
commit | 898f8b08705ecb2de8ee1af033c497273f2cd25b (patch) | |
tree | d71940a786c3f1c8069e356899f1fe7476f7887a | |
parent | 57c764c72125e0ac38b97c3313e7e2fb2210143d (diff) |
tegra: Remove meaningless register write in cpuidle
Remove a meaningless write in tegra_cpuidle_init() to a
read-only status bit of the CLK_MASK_ARM register.
Change-Id: Ibc8150ebbfbf633205f7a9479047c679a4f83bc3
Reviewed-on: http://git-master/r/3972
Reviewed-by: Scott Williams <scwilliams@nvidia.com>
Tested-by: Scott Williams <scwilliams@nvidia.com>
Reviewed-by: Gary King <gking@nvidia.com>
-rw-r--r-- | arch/arm/mach-tegra/cpuidle.c | 7 |
1 files changed, 0 insertions, 7 deletions
diff --git a/arch/arm/mach-tegra/cpuidle.c b/arch/arm/mach-tegra/cpuidle.c index 2a70f1a4e807..812c97490b90 100644 --- a/arch/arm/mach-tegra/cpuidle.c +++ b/arch/arm/mach-tegra/cpuidle.c @@ -59,8 +59,6 @@ static int lp2_supported = 0; #define PMC_SCRATCH_38 0x134 #define PMC_SCRATCH_39 0x138 -#define CLK_RESET_CLK_MASK_ARM 0x44 - void __init tegra_init_idle(struct tegra_suspend_platform_data *plat) { pwrgood_latency = plat->cpu_timer; @@ -225,18 +223,13 @@ static int tegra_idle_enter(unsigned int cpu) static int __init tegra_cpuidle_init(void) { unsigned int cpu = smp_processor_id(); - void __iomem *mask_arm; unsigned int reg; int ret; - mask_arm = IO_ADDRESS(TEGRA_CLK_RESET_BASE) + CLK_RESET_CLK_MASK_ARM; lp2_supported = (num_online_cpus()==1); hotcpu_notifier(tegra_idle_lp2_allowed, 0); pm_notifier(tegra_cpuidle_notifier, 0); - reg = readl(mask_arm); - writel(reg | (1<<31), mask_arm); - ret = cpuidle_register_driver(&tegra_idle); if (ret) |